Felton Common
Several residents have written to me about Bristol Airport's consultation on placing landing lights on Felton Common.
First of all, I want to make it absolutely clear that I share your concerns. This is a deeply troubling proposal from Bristol Airport given the potential effects on nearby communities and the surrounding environment.
Felton Common is not only an important green space but also a much-loved part of village life and local heritage. Any attempt by the airport to acquire or alter this land would be deeply concerning to many residents, and I fully understand the strength of feeling this has generated. I am also acutely aware of the environmental and visual impact that such a proposal would have on the area.
Many residents have expressed serious concerns about how this proposal would further affect a community already experiencing significant noise, traffic, and disturbance from airport operations. As your ward councillor, I understand the impact this has on residents' lives, and I will continue to represent your views and ensure your voices are heard clearly and constructively through the appropriate channels.
I am told that the airport will shortly be writing to all residents in the wider area to outline its plans. That letter will include details of the proposals, the consultation start and closing dates, the date of an open consultation event, and how you can respond.
This is a consultation run and managed entirely by Bristol Airport - not by North Somerset Council. The airport will use your feedback to refine their plans and their overall Master Plan for expansion, which they intend to submit for consideration by the council as planning authority in the Spring of 2026. I would strongly encourage you, therefore, to take part in the consultation and make your views known directly to the airport. Your response is really important.
